Simon Jeffery leaves Sega for Ngmoco

In a move that will further bolster its already blossoming industry credentials, leading iPhones games developer Ngmoco has moved to capture Sega of America’s president and CEO Simon Jeffery. Edwards becomes PC Gamer editor

Future Publishing has announced the appointment of Tim Edwards as Editor of PC Gamer. Having worked on PC Gamer since joining Future as a staff writer in 2002, Tim takes the Editor’s chair with immediate effect, following the departure of Ross Atherton for Activision Blizzard’s European PR team.
